First time I have used RCI with giving them my Worldmark credits to get a one bedroom at Wyndham Grand Desert in Las Vegas.
It's costly! :ignore: First you pay the RCI exchange fee then Worldmark socks you with the housekeeping charge of $64. That is in addition to the 9000 credits which I understand.
If I had just given RCI one of my other weeks (which weren't available unforturnately), I would have not had to pay housekeeping fees.
Guess I should just feel fortunate that I had the flexibility and choices to be able to get the exchange and be happy
